We are recruiting for a reliable and experienced cook to join our busy kitchen and team. A person who has high standards in quality and presentation, delivering the very best nutritional meals. You would be able to work within budgets as set by the home manager.

At Chestnuts Care Centre, our residents prefer good old-fashioned home cooking, for example: Sunday Roasts and for puddings, our residents enjoy a jam sponge or crumble with custard. For birthdays, we make a special effort to celebrate, so our Cooks and Kitchen Assistants make a range of cakes and sponges for these special occasions.

If you have a passion for cooking and a passion for the elderly and would like to join a supportive and inclusive team, then this could be the role for you! The successful candidate will be subject to an enhanced DBS / PVG check.

Responsibilities:
  • To prepare and serve meals and beverages as required.
  • To work in accordance with the home's policies.
  • To carry out kitchen duties ensuring a high standard of hygiene at all times.
  • To use resources effectively and order food.
  • Report any issues or matters raised by service users concerning catering to the Care Centre Manager.
  • Attend mandatory and in-house training as required.
  • Understand COSHH.
  • Maintain cleanliness and hygiene records as required.
Preferred qualifications:
  • Minimum qualification NVQ Level 2 or 706/2 in Catering, Basic or Intermediate Food Hygiene certificate.
  • Knowledge of textured and modified diets.
  • Experience in a care, hospital or commercial kitchen setting would be advantageous but not essential as full training can be provided.
  • Have good verbal and written skills.
  • To have the ability to relate to our residents in a kind and courteous manner.
